The website bflrex.com appears to be a scam. Here are the reasons: New Domain: The domain was registered very recently, which is a common tactic for scam websites. Legitimate websites tend to have a longer history. Lack of Information: The website lacks detailed information about the company, its team, and its physical address. This lack of transparency is a red flag for potential scams. Unrealistic Promises: The website makes promises of high returns and low risks, which are common tactics used by investment scams to lure in victims. Poor Website Design: The website's design and layout appear unprofessional, which is often the case with scam websites. No Regulation or Licensing Information: Legitimate financial services are typically regulated and licensed. The absence of such information on the website is concerning. No Security Measures: The website does not provide clear information about its security measures, such as encryption and data protection. No Social Proof: There are no customer reviews or testimonials on the website, which is unusual for a legitimate financial service. Unsolicited Contact: If you were directed to this website through unsolicited means, such as spam emails or pop-up ads, it's a common tactic used by scam websites. To protect yourself from potential scams, it's important to thoroughly research any financial service before investing. Look for reviews from independent sources, check for regulatory information, and be cautious of any promises that seem too good to be true."
